HBT Financial, Inc. announced that its Board of Directors decl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.23 per share on its common stock. The dividend will be paid on May 19, 2026 to shareholders who are on record as of May 12, 2026.

Item 8.01 Other Events.
On April 28, 2026, the Board of Directors of HBT Financial, Inc. (the “Company”) declared a quarterly cash dividend of $0.23 per share on the Company’s common stock (the “Dividend”). The Dividend is payable on May 19, 2026 to shareholders of record as of May 12, 2026.
